I know we had the debate over Kershaw and Kennedy, but those two are also-rans in the real race for the NL Cy Young.
Lee threw his 6th shutout...6th in one year.
Lee has had 11 starts where he has pitched 7 or more innings of scoreless baseball, the last pitcher to do that was Bob Gibson in 1968.
He is at 30 consecutive scoreless innings-----and he had a 34 inning streak in June/July. No pitcher has had 2 streaks like that in a season since 1972.
Oh yeah, he now has over 200 k's too.
The only pitchers in MLB history to have 6 shutout and 200ks in the same season are Sandy Koufax, Steve Carlton, Bob Veale, and now Cliff Lee.
